Output f24d6edeaa62eacc2826e150d491420f3812fe809dede520fa86e81c9e1c3bb5:0

value
714053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e63ab4e963eadd7b22703ad72e05ed88f6cbcdf9 OP_EQUAL
address
3NgMfgD5aKwcBWcwwE3St4esmBbRZcMeoH
transaction
f24d6edeaa62eacc2826e150d491420f3812fe809dede520fa86e81c9e1c3bb5
spent
true